Minister of Defense, Mr. Ermal Nufi hosted today the Chief of Staff of the Armed Forces of North Macedonia, Major General Sashko Lafchiski.

During the meeting, the importance of close cooperation for Corridor VIII was underlined, as a critical step for military mobility and security in the Western Balkans.

The parties also appreciated that the two countries have good neighborly relations and, as NATO allies, are committed to maintaining peace, stability and security in the Western Balkans and throughout the European continent.

Defense Minister Nufi, referring to the complex security environment and the challenges of the time, emphasized the need for further strengthening of military cooperation between the Armed Forces of Albania and those of North Macedonia, as he added that Albania stands firmly side by side with its allies and strategic partners.

During the meeting, it was emphasized that both countries continue to actively contribute to regional security initiatives and support NATO’s strategic objectives, while it was emphasized that close regional cooperation remains essential for the stability of the Western Balkans.

The parties discussed the contribution of significant personnel to the European Union mission EUFOR ALTHEA, as well as to the NATO mission, KFOR, which remains a key pillar for stability, security and prosperity in Kosovo and throughout our region.

Currently, Albania and North Macedonia cooperate closely within NATO through regional initiatives such as SEDM/SEEBRIG, the US-Adriatic Charter (A-5) initiative, etc.
